The Columbus Academy has built a tradition of excellence upon a strong foundation forged by its founders in 1911. One of the premier Pre-K through grade 12 co-educational country day schools in the United States, Columbus Academy continues to provide area students with an exceptional academic education and a wide array of extra-curricular opportunities. Our motto, "In Quest of the Best" emphasizes developing the entire individual – intellectually, socially, ethically, artistically and physically.

Excellence takes many forms at Columbus Academy:
 
100% of our graduates attend major colleges and universities.
 
More than half of the faculty hold advanced degrees and the average teaching experience of faculty is 15 years.
 
Our students consistently place highly in state and national artistic, musical and choral competitions.
 
Columbus Academy alumni continue to enroll their children in the school.
 
Three libraries and six state-of-the-art computer labs provide the latest on-line resources and equip students with today's technology.
 
Columbus Academy is accredited by the Independent Schools Association of the Central States (ISACS). This organization is made up of 200 independent schools from 15 Midwestern states.
 
Columbus Academy is a member of the National Association of Independent Schools (NAIS) which represents more than 1,200 independent schools in the United States and abroad.
